3. Medifast
! Designs, Produces, and Distributes Weight Management
Products in the United States
! Market Cap: $360 Million
! Revenues: $238 Million
! Earnings: $19 Million
! A standard 4-week package
for men costs $299.50 or less
than $11 per day (>80% of
all food required)
! Estimate 2-5lbs per week of
weight loss – industry leading

13. Access to Opportunities
! Medifast has continued to invest in its business
through the recent recession
! Recently built a second distribution plant in
Dallas to double their capacity (online starting
4Q 2010)
! Estimated they now have capacity for $400
million in annual sales vs. current LTM revenues
of $240 million
! Planning to double this capacity to $800 million in
2011 for $2.5 million CapEx

23. Key Risk Factors
! Low barriers to entry for competition or new entrant
into the market may develop a similar product/
program
! New fad diets or other substitute products could take
market share
! Slower Economic Recovery
! Supply Chain or Product Manufacturing Disruption

25. Nutrisystem (NTRI)
! Founded in 1971
! Explosive growth until the early 1990’s when the
company declared bankruptcy
! Decided to focus on online sales combined with
national advertising in 1999
! Strong growth through early 2000’s, but struggled over
the last few years due to declining effectiveness of
advertising and the recession
! Good company but 100% dependent on Advertising &
Direct Sales.
! 12-month price target of $21 (16x FY2011 EPS - $1.32)
